### Runbook: Stormline fan-out stall

If weather alerts queue up in the Stormline dispatcher, first check the fan-out workers in the Ketterby region — they drain the priority topic. Do not restart all workers at once; alerts may duplicate. Restart one, wait two minutes, confirm the backlog drops. Before escalating to the on-call lead, capture the dispatcher's current trace token, printed below.

trace token, bawep-fahof: htk6_262092

Dear colleagues, ahead of Darian's arrival, here is a careful summary of the Vantager Rewards overhaul. We are consolidating three legacy tiers into a single points structure, with redemption rates recalibrated to protect margin. Member migration is phased over two quarters, and the finance team has validated the liability model. Communication to members begins after the pilot in the Westholm region concludes. The incoming director should treat the appended note below as strictly confidential.

board note of hawef-yajog: The finance team signed off on a budget of $379.0 million for Project Eliox.

Subject: Memtrace cut-over complete

Team,

Cut-over to Memtrace v2 for GPU memory profiling finished last night. Old v1 agents are disabled; any tickets referencing v1 dashboards should be closed as resolved-by-migration. Sampling overhead is now under 2% and allocation traces include kernel names. Known gap: profiles older than 30 days were not migrated. Point customers at the v2 docs for setup questions. For reference when troubleshooting, the agent now runs with the following configuration.

settings of bagaf-bawip:
[aldax]
port = 5000
region = south-4
host = aldax.brasklabs.corp
team = brivan
timeout_ms = 2000
retries = 2